Создание базы данных из программы

добрый день!
нашел шнягу https://club.shelek.ru/viewart.php?id=212
но написано очень умно. Из написанного понял что форма создается динамически, но, а вот того что искал, не понял как создавать базу данных?
или откуда береться функция:

function GetDbParams (var DBName: string; var Dialect: integer;
        var UserName, Password: string): boolean;

вот что удалось написать:

procedure TForm1.CornerButton1Click(Sender: TObject);
begin
IBDataBase1.SQLDialect:=1;
IBDataBase1.DatabaseName :=ExtractFilePath(ParamStr(0))+'test.gdb';
IBDataBase1.CreateDatabase;
end;

но
ке

По Вашей же ссылке написано:

Соответственно использоваться будет InterBase Server, который в свою очередь должен быть активен \ запущен.

Это мне не нужно. Мне нужна база чтобы сохранять данные, но сервер не нужен. Я буду подключаться из делфи через FD.

Полагаю здесь должно получиться нечто схожее с:

IBDatabase1.DatabaseName := 'D:\interbase\newdb.gdb';

Ваш случай:

у меня эмбаркадеро все рано не хочет не чего подобного делать

params же настроить, юзер, пароль, размер страницы

по ссылке выше есть же все

я так и сделал как посылке выше
и получил вот что

Can’t create database